About The Position

As a Security Officer Credential Verification in Sparrows Point, MD,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Manufacturing & Industrial, and more. Join Allied Universal as an Access Control Officer at a dynamic manufacturing and industrial location, where you will monitor entry points, verify credentials, and support daily site operations through professional presence and clear communication. You will help with routine patrols, respond to security-related concerns, and deliver outstanding customer service while reflecting our values of agility, reliability, innovation, teamwork, and integrity.

Requirements

  • Have at least 6 months of security-related experience.
  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Nice To Haves

  • Comfortable using a computer or tablet is preferred.
  • Customer service experience is pre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to employees, visitors, and/or vendors by carrying out site-specific access control procedures, verifying credentials, and following established entry and exit protocols.
  • Monitor access points, visitor activity, and/or delivery traffic at an industrial location, helping to deter unauthorized entry and reporting unusual activity to site contacts and/or Allied Universal leadership.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and/or crit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, using appropriate communication and emergency response activities when needed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around the location and perimeter, noting maintenance concerns, unsecured areas, and/or other security-related issues.
  • Maintain accurate logs, incident reports, and/or visitor records, and communicate clearly with site personnel regarding policy questions, access requests, and daily operational needs.
